But some people tend to have gums that bleed after a thorough cleaning, causing them concern. Is this a problem? Well, it depends. If your gums bleed for a couple of days after your dental cleaning, don’t worry about it. But, if the bleeding and tenderness last longer, you should be checked for the possibility of gum disease. Gum disease arises when plaque builds up along the gum line. You might also see bad breath, painful chewing, and loose teeth. It is a progressive condition and a leading cause of tooth loss in adults. It is also treatable, but as with most conditions, the earlier it is diagnosed and the treatment begins, the better.
